Electron bubbles in external fields

S. Nazin1, Yu. Shikina2 and V. Shikin1

1  Institute of Solid State Physics of Russian Academy of Sciences Chernogolovka, Moscow District, 142432, Russia
2  Institute for Problems of Microelectronics Technology and High-Purity Materials of Russian Academy of Sciences, Chernogolovka, Moscow District, 142432, Russia


Abstract
Single-electron bubble structures which can develop in gaseous helium are considered within the so-called "optical approximation" for the electron interaction with a gaseous media. Detailed study of the applicability of the optical approximation at different gas densities is performed.
